In an exclusive recent interaction, Mashhoor Amrohi opened up about his powerful role in Dhurandhar: The Revenge which has sparked conversations online. Despite the less screen time, his portrayal of Nawab Shariq which was inspired by former Pakistan Prime Minister Nawaz Sharif has left a lasting impact on audiences.

Speaking to senior journalist Bharathi S Pradhan with Lehren, he shared how he landed the role after intense auditions. His command over Urdu and strong screen presence helped him stand out among many contenders. But the transformation didn’t come easy. He revealed that he had to undergo nearly 9–10 hours of prosthetic makeup to fully step into the character.

The film has also faced criticism with some calling it propaganda and also addressing this, Mashhoor Amrohi clearly stated that the film is not anti-Pakistan but focuses on elements that pose a threat to the country. He said the narrative has been misunderstood and defended the intent behind the storytelling.

The actor also reacted to the use of Prime Minister Narendra Modi’s footage in the film which drew mixed reactions and debate among netizens. But according to him, it fits within the story’s context and should be viewed as part of the narrative, not politics.

Talking about director Aditya Dhar, he appreciated the filmmaker’s clarity and vision in shaping the character. From detailed preparation to physical transformation, every aspect was carefully planned. While the film aims for massive box office numbers ahead, the actor believes its real success lies in audience engagement.

He also touched upon real-life events like the 26/11 Mumbai attacks, explaining how such themes influenced the film’s tone without targeting any community.
